What language is Rex from?

The Latin title rex has the meaning of "king, ruler" (monarch). It is derived from Proto-Indo-European *h₃rḗǵs. Its cognates include Sanskrit rājan, Gothic reiks, and Old Irish rí, etc. Its Greek equivalent is archon (ἄρχων), "leader, ruler, chieftain".

What does Rex mean in England?

law UK specialized. /reks/ uk. /reks/ a Latin word meaning "king," used to show the side in a court case that is the state, when there is a king.

What is Rex in Roman history?

Rex, the Latin word for king, has an Indo-European root which is found also in Celtic and Indo-Iranian languages. Traditionally Rome itself was ruled by kings during its earliest history, but curiously the literary sources are reticent about kingship among other Italic peoples, including the Latins.

Where is Rex from?

The species Tyrannosaurus rex (rex meaning "king" in Latin), often called T. rex or colloquially T-Rex, is one of the best represented theropods. It lived throughout what is now western North America, on what was then an island continent known as Laramidia.
